Course outline |
This course covers core econometric ideas and empirical modeling strategies. The outline below is keyed to the Mostly Harmless Econometrics table of contents. This book, available in early 2009, is required for the course. A detailed outline and the readings list can be found here
Questions About Questions and The Experimental Ideal
Regression
Regression and the CEF; Review of large-sample theory Regression and Causality Regression and matching
Instrumental Variables
SLS with constant effects; the Wald estimator, grouped data Two-Sample IV and related estimators Instrumental variables with heterogeneous potential outcomes Generalizing LATE IV details
Non-Standard Standard Error Issues
